The right to work in Sweden.

The European Union has decided to activate the Temporary Protection Directive and that means that those who have fled Ukraine can receive a residence permit with temporary protection in Sweden. You can apply for this at Migrationsverket (the Swedish Migration Agency). External link. When you have a temporary residence permit you have the right to work in Sweden.

Help seeking employment

If you want help seeking employment you have to register with Arbetsförmedlingen by visiting a service office (Statens servicecenter) External link..

When registering, please bring:

  • valid proof of identity such as a passport, and the residence permit you have received from Migrationsverket (the Swedish Migration Agency).
  • a coordination number (samordningsnummer Skatteverket) External link.. If you have a coordination number, bring this with you. If you have not received a coordination number, you can apply for one at the service office. A coordination number is an identification for people who are not registered as living in Sweden.
